First of all AMIE stands for Associate Membership of Institution of Engineers and this is an engineering degree which is equivalent to B.Tech and AMIE enables you get equal opportunities for job and higher education in Govt, and private sectors just like a B.Tech holder. The Education qualification needed for the AMIE for Diploma candidates states that the candidate should have completed a Diploma in 3 year Polytechnic Diploma or its equivalent, in any branch of engineering and there is no marks restriction. And for the candidates who has completed +2 from a recognized school board of education should have Physics, Chemistry & Mathematics as subjects with minimum 45% marks. You can apply for the AMIE any time in the year as it is open all time in the Year.There are 2 types of Non-corporate membership and they are:
>> If you passed 3 years in Engineering Diploma or equivalent, you may apply for Senior Technician membership, >> Or if you have passed +2 or equivalent, then apply for Technician membership. AMIE program is conducted in two different section: A and B. First section is common to all members. However, under second section, he or she has to choose a particular discipline. Both the examination are held twice a year, usually in June and December. FEES: # The candidate need to pay the fees and the fees that is to be paid includes the Institution Fees which is a compulsory and should be paid to The Institution of Engineers. # The examination fees must be paid and the student has to submit application form for examination and the exam fees needed to be paid for Examination fee in India is Rs 2000/-. If you choose an exam center abroad, exam fee is different. # For a candidate who is Diploma the complete exam fees would come around Rs 8000 and for +2 completed candidates it is Rs 12,000. # For Section A Registration it is Rs 5800 and examination fees is Rs.2000 and Section B Registration is Rs.4500,Laboratory fees is Rs.5000 and fee's for Provisional Appearance is Rs.1500 and this for India & Nepal.
